                 Funny Farm

It was quite a mansion with large wooded grounds,
A fine home for the mentally retarded,
Both male and female happily lived there
And their welfare was quite strictly guarded.

One middle-aged lady was given an electric scooter
And she drove around the grounds with great glee,
It was the greatest gift that she’d ever been given
And it was quite plain for all there to see.

Riding around the grounds on this particular day,
Another inmate stopped her, just to inquire,
I hope you’ve got a license to ride that contraption,
If you haven’t the result might possibly be dire.

Oh yes, she replied and searched in her bag
And handed him am old faded tram ticket,
Here it is Bill, you can see it for yourself
But don’t you dare now to try and nick it.

Bill looking worried said, I hope it is registered
And again she searched into her bag,
She handed him an old medi-care card
In two parts that was stuck up with some clag.  

At last he was satisfied and she went on her way
When suddenly from out behind a tree ,
Stepped a naked fellow in full birthday suit,                                             Asmuch as to say, just look at me                                              
No doubt he was a fine strapping fellow.
A new inmate that had come down from Mt Isa
The lady at once stopped dead in her tracks
Oh no, it can’t be, please not another Breathalyzer.
